Re: [Chevelle-list] Impala SS help

2005-03-22 Thread Dan McIntosh
64 was the first year that the SS package was listed as a separate model, so it will be in the vin number. The first 3 digits should be 413 for a 6 cylinder car, and 414 for a v8 car. Good luck! Dan McIntosh1963 Impala SS ConvertibleStreet Metal Fabricationshttp://www.lowriderimpala.com
